Measure Title: RELATING TO THE EMPLOYEES' RETIREMENT SYSTEM.
Report Title: Firefighters;ERS
Description: Provides that if a firefighter who suffers from a serviceconnected disability and is permanently medically disqualified continues public service in any position other than a firefighter, the member's retirement allowance shall be two and one-half per cent of the member's average final compensation for each year of credited service as a firefighter. (SB2078 CD1)
